Страницы: 1
RSS
Печать страниц из PDF с таблицы в Excel
 
Всем привет. Подскажите как можно печатать пдф с помощью эксель.

1. есть таблица в экселе с реестром и PDF фаил с таблицами.
2. так как в пдф около 300 разных табличек но с разным нозванием постоянно искать в пдф нужную таблицу гемарно
3. я создал реестр с но званиями табличек и хочу теперь написать макрос чтобы при выдилении в реестре ячейки с нужным нозванием и при нажатии на выполнения макросса. осуществлялся поиск в пдфе по нозваниям таблиц и когда находил их пичатол только те листы где присудствует нужное название.

За ранее благодарю за помощь.
 
Это очень сложный макрос получится, т.к. в Windows нет встроенных средств для работы с ПДФ
Проще искать вручную

PS: арфаграфия - жесть...
 
Цитата
AleksCas написал: создал реестр с но званиями табличек
в соседнем столбце проставьте кол-во листов...
Цитата
AleksCas написал: осуществлялся поиск в пдфе по нозваниям таблиц и когда находил их пичатол только те листы где присудствует нужное название
согласна с #2 - это будет не легко... но если вас устроит вариант, чтобы макрос просто нажимал кнопки за вас... не идеальный, но потенциально возможный (на безрыбье - только если попробовать)... то, если вы можете всё это проделать руками (нажать ctrl+p вызвать окно печать, ctrl+tab  перейти на поле выбора страниц для печать, где с клавиатуры ввести нужные цифры ?? с какого по какой лист, tab'ом вернуть фокус на печать, нажать enter, ctrl+q чтобы закрыть файл)... - то познакомьтесь с SendKeys, например,  в этой ветке #12... другого простого варианта не вижу... поскольку проще это сделать сложно - согласна с #2... да и этот вариант не из коротких (раз так много нажатий на клавиатуру надо) и не из оптимальных...
Изменено: JeyCi - 27.09.2016 13:35:22
чтобы не гадать на кофейной гуще, кто вам отвечает и после этого не совершать кучу ошибок - обратитесь к собеседнику на ВЫ - ответ на ваш вопрос получите - а остальное вас не касается (п.п.п. на форумах)
 
Цитата
и PDF фаил с таблицами.
Может конвертировать этот файл в Excel?
 
если конвертировать то они фотографиями получаются как тогда макрос будет искать по названию таблички
 
да, если pdf сделан из картинок, а не из нормального текста (чтобы его можно было конвертировать в др. формат) - то никак... это особенность вашего файла
чтобы не гадать на кофейной гуще, кто вам отвечает и после этого не совершать кучу ошибок - обратитесь к собеседнику на ВЫ - ответ на ваш вопрос получите - а остальное вас не касается (п.п.п. на форумах)
 
А в файле pdf таблицы точно картинки?
Покажите пример с 2-3 -мя таблицами.
 
а как вы хотите искать макросом названия, если пдф в картинках?
если всё же не в картинках, то здесь, например, конвертируйте всё в excel: https://smallpdf.com/ru/pdf-to-excel
 
перевел все в эксель, каждая табличка сохранилась на отдельных листах.
как теперь мне можно выполнять печать с файла реестра именно той таблицы которая мне необходима.
как написать макрос ?  
 
могу завтра выложить реестр и сами таблицы
 
Цитата
перевел все в эксель
Так покажите этот файл.
 
Высылаю файлы..
В реестре выделил красным по чему искать и печатать а в  табличках красным по чему искать.
Изменено: AleksCas - 30.09.2016 09:40:28
 
Помогите с макросом
Реестр
Изменено: AleksCas - 02.10.2016 01:01:31
 
А где таблички?
 
Таблички
Изменено: AleksCas - 30.09.2016 09:32:46
 
Поможет кто нибудь?
 
Цитата
около 300 разных табличек но с разным нозванием
После конвертирования у вас будет 300 листов с разными табличками с именами Table 1 и т.д.?
В примере на листе Table 1 две таблички, какая из них под номером 105 ?
Делаете цикл в файле Реестр по столбцу А по номерам таблиц.
Ищите в каждом листе строку Fin de l'?lot n? :                       105
и вытаскиваете из нее номер таблицы 105, затем определяете диапазон таблицы для печати.
 
Цитата
Kuzmich написал:
После конвертирования у вас будет 300 листов с разными табличками с именами Table 1 и т.д.?
В примере на листе Table 1 две таблички, какая из них под номером 105 ?
Да все верно 300 листов, я просто три листа выслал чтобы файл облегчить.
каждый лист это одна табличка, то есть просто на много листов А4. смотря где сколько информации.
подскажи как выглидит готовый макрос.
я сам писать не могу, только править под себя.
только начинаю.
 
Цитата
подскажи как выглидит готовый макрос
Мы разве с вами пили на брудершафт?
 
Цитата
Kuzmich написал:
Мы разве с вами пили на брудершафт?
Ну если все так серьезно то я прошу прощения, что обратился к вам не в той форме.
 
Кто может реально помочь?

буду благодарен за любую помощь  
Страницы: 1
Читают тему
Наверх
Loading...